CircleCI features and specs

  • Ease of Use
    CircleCI offers a user-friendly interface and straightforward configuration, making it accessible for both beginners and experienced users.
  • Scalability
    CircleCI easily scales with your project, allowing for flexible resource allocation and handling multiple workflows in parallel.
  • Extensive Integrations
    CircleCI supports a wide range of integrations with various tools and services like GitHub, Bitbucket, Docker, and Slack, enabling seamless workflows.
  • Speed and Performance
    With features like advanced caching, dependency management, and parallelism, CircleCI enables faster builds and quicker feedback cycles.
  • Customizability
    CircleCI provides powerful configuration options through YAML files, allowing users to tailor their CI/CD pipelines to specific project requirements.
  • Free Tier Availability
    CircleCI offers a free plan that includes several features, making it suitable for small projects and open-source contributions.

Possible disadvantages of CircleCI

  • Learning Curve for Advanced Features
    While CircleCI is generally user-friendly, mastering advanced configurations and optimizations can take time and require a deeper understanding of the platform.
  • Cost for Higher Tiers
    The pricing for higher-tier plans can become expensive, especially for large teams or enterprises requiring extensive usage and advanced features.
  • Limited Concurrency in Free Plan
    The free plan has limited concurrent builds, which might not be sufficient for larger projects with high parallelization needs.
  • Occasional Stability Issues
    Users have reported occasional performance and stability issues, particularly during high-demand periods, which can slow down the build process.
  • Configuration Complexity
    If not properly managed, the YAML configuration files can become complex and difficult to maintain for larger projects, leading to potential misconfigurations.

CircleCI Reviews

The Best Alternatives to Jenkins for Developers
CircleCI is a cloud-based CI/CD platform that has gained significant traction in recent years. With a focus on simplicity and ease of use, CircleCI offers a streamlined approach to automating your build, test, and deployment processes. One of its standout features is its strong support for Docker, making it a great choice for teams working with containerized applications.
Source: morninglif.com

Top 10 Most Popular Jenkins Alternatives for DevOps in 2024
CircleCI can be a Jenkins replacement for teams seeking a managed experience where performance and support options are priorities. CircleCI is also investing heavily in building new capabilities that cater to the pipeline requirements of apps using AI and ML.
Source: spacelift.io
